JSW Energy Commissions Its First Green Hydrogen Plant Under PLI Scheme

JSW Energy has commissioned its first green hydrogen plant under the PLI Scheme (Tranche I) at Vijayanagar, Karnataka, to supply 3,800 TPA of green hydrogen and 30,000 TPA of green oxygen to JSW Steel’s DRI unit under a seven-year offtake agreement.

GH2 Solar and AHES to build Green Hydrogen Electrolyser Manufacturing Plant in MP

Aligning with India’s National Green Hydrogen Mission, GH2 Solar and AHES will set up a plant in Gwalior, Madhya Pradesh, beginning with an annual electrolyser capacity of 105 MW and scaling up to 500 MW by 2030.
